CHILDHAVEN

CHILDHAVEN's employee benefit plan is documented in its annual Form 5500 filing with the Department of Labor. Its broker of record is PARKER SMITH & FEEK INS., LLC. Coverage is written through DELTA DENTAL OF WASHINGTON and 6 other carriers. The plan's most recent policy period ended in December.
